The Grimoire World.

Yue Yang, dozing in a deck chair, sat bolt upright. Xiao Nu, off to one side carefully weaving a garland of flowers, stopped what she was doing and looked at him with curiosity, her big eyes blinking, the whole small sweet look of her almost unbearable.

“Who is it that keeps calling me?” Yue Yang found he had been having that nightmare again.

The strangest part of it was that the dream was perfectly clear while he was inside it, and the instant he woke it went out of him completely.

What was causing it? Was it some power getting in, or was someone really calling him? Fourth Mother? Somebody else?

He reached out and stroked Xiao Nu’s head, and decided to go outside and walk around a little, to work off some of the pressure coming from the evil god Weiguang. The battle with Weiguang had not begun yet, but the pressure of it, formless as it was, sat right on top of him. After the fight with the mysterious man, Yue Yang understood better than before how hard the Weiguang fight was going to be. The one piece of luck was that Weiguang’s true body was still sealed in Human Valley and his summoning grimoire was sealed away in Tower Beyond the Tower, so he could not bring his full fighting power to bear. Otherwise Yue Yang felt he might as well not fight at all. He would lose, without question.

He thought back to the supreme divine power Weiguang had let loose in Tower Beyond the Tower.

And then to that terrifying avatar, so enormous he had never seen the whole of the body — a thing on the scale of a planet.

Only a finger.

And the finger matched the high mountain ranges of the world.

If Weiguang had his true body and his grimoire both, Yue Yang suspected he might well be able to kill the mysterious man in a single stroke… what he did not know was who had sealed a monster like that in the first place. A great god on the order of the Dragon God Supreme, perhaps. Perhaps some ancient god more powerful still. The higher his own realm climbed, the smaller he felt.

Yue Yang came out into Mountain Beyond the Mountain and flew idly across the sky, letting his thoughts run wherever they wanted.

At some point Xiao Wenli had fallen in behind him.

Without a sound.

She kept him company the whole way.

When Yue Yang came back out of his own head and found her still following him, he turned and smiled at her. “How about we go see Mother in a little while?”

The mother he meant was Xiao Wenli’s “mother,” Empress Vivienne, of course. During the fight with the mysterious man he had had the strange feeling that Empress Vivienne was about to step in and help. Then for some reason she had changed her mind, and he had turned the battle around himself. For this fight against the evil god Weiguang he was fairly sure she would come out and fight, and they ought to work out how to coordinate so they got the most out of it. However proud Yue Yang was, however much of a man’s man he thought himself, there was no way to insist on taking Weiguang one-on-one when powerful help was standing right there. Doing that would not make him a hero. It would make him an idiot.

Empress Vivienne had fully recovered by now, and she had improved besides, in the course of converting the black hole seal into an ice-and-snow world.

There had been the Conquest Queen at her peak, in the old days.

The Empress Vivienne of today was stronger.

If it took her going into the field for him to have a chance of beating the evil god Weiguang, Yue Yang was absolutely not going to refuse.

He even had one small regret — he did not know whether that snow girl, awake now and gone off to who knew where, would make it back in time for this fight against Weiguang.

A few more days.

Maybe that snow girl would be back with him soon.

Thinking it, Yue Yang found he could hardly wait to see Xue Wuxia.

Xiao Wenli suddenly cut ahead of him, her whole body tight, and pulled out her twin blades and pointed them at the horizon, her small face gone grave.

“What is it?” Yue Yang trusted that combat instinct of hers, which was a shade better than his own. He stopped at once, gathered up the Waning Crescent Moon, and extended his divine mind carefully to search for the unknown enemy. At first he assumed it was Ji Wuri, who had gotten away that day, or some helper the mysterious man had left behind in Mountain Beyond the Mountain. Then his divine mind touched the target, and a curse came out of him before he could stop it. “Damn it — Weiguang has broken out of the seal?”

He had thought he still had a few days to rest and get himself into the best possible condition.

Instead Weiguang, without a sound, had already torn free.

And he had come all the way to the door.

Damn it all, this was one hell of a surprise attack. Were ancient laws something you could just break through now?

Exactly as in the fight at Tower Beyond the Tower, Yue Yang could not see where Weiguang was at all. The moment his divine mind made contact, a supreme divine pressure came down over everything, blotting out the sky, a hundred thousand times heavier than a mountain. Strong as Yue Yang was, and far off as he was, there was a suffocating weight to it and he could barely get a breath.

On the horizon, a black shadow was blocking out the sky.

There was no working out how enormous the body actually was. If it could be put at all, this body amounted to a planet. It was more absurd than the sky-dog swallowing the sun. The entire sky was going dark, as though some primordial beast out of the old chaos had bitten a great piece straight out of it. Only with the True Sight pupil, the strongest of his Heavenly Eye of Wisdom, could Yue Yang just barely make out, at some unknowable distance of kilometers, an existence so large it defied imagining, slowly “crawling” toward him.

The “crawl” looked painfully slow. In fact the speed of it was terrifying — perhaps dozens of kilometers a second, perhaps close to a hundred.

“…”

Yue Yang, for his part, had nothing to say.

Who was supposed to push a boss like this? This was flat-out a raid boss designed to wipe the party. Never mind having no meat shield to tank it — with a million meat shields, or ten million, or a hundred million, you were not surviving one slap from this thing.

He had thought that terrifying rock avatar at Tower Beyond the Tower was already grotesque enough. It turned out to have been child’s play.

Weiguang’s rock avatar now was maybe ten times the size of the one at Tower Beyond the Tower. More than ten.

Back then a single finger matched a mountain peak.

Now Yue Yang could barely take in one finger. This whole body of Weiguang’s was, at the lowest estimate, the size of a planet. And you’re supposed to fight that. One finger comes down and everybody gets ground to powder like ants. A casual punch throws up an ocean. A breath is a hurricane. A sneeze probably blows a man a hundred thousand miles. A boss this vicious — this was abusing the players. There is a way to be cruel to people and this is not it. What was that complaints line number again…

Yue Yang, for his part, sighed, and reflected that a monster on this scale was not something he could handle, and not something a GM could handle either.

He had counted on the “Yinglong.”

He had thought it would just about hold the line.

It turned out otherwise.

Set against Weiguang’s planet avatar, a hundred and eight kilometers of Yinglong was one pitiful little mud loach.

Weiguang had been sealed at Tower Beyond the Tower in Human Valley, where the martial prohibition and the seal had cut his power down to its lowest.

Now he had come to Mountain Beyond the Mountain, in Earth Valley, and there were no restrictions here.

His power had naturally shot up tenfold.

Yue Yang wanted to bring the mysterious man back to life so he could kill him a second time. Turning Weiguang loose was a filthy move. Without Human Valley’s restrictions, was Weiguang something human strength could stand against at all?

“What’s happening?” Princess Qianqian and Luohua and the others had felt it through the heart-summons and come out, and one look at the whole sky slowly darkening like the sky-dog swallowing the sun left them at a complete loss. It was not that they had never killed enormous enemies — but with an enemy on this scale nobody had any idea where to begin. Next to this planet-sized avatar of the evil god, an Island Whale or a Sea-Coiling Great Serpent was pathetic. Weiguang’s avatar was simply as big as a planet. Never mind fighting it, you could not so much as look at the whole of it.

“Get back inside, now. Nobody comes out without my say-so.” Yue Yang drove them straight back.

Not a chance.

This evil god Weiguang was absolutely not something they could stand against. One move and they were gone.

The gap was too wide in every direction. Short of possessing divine power on Weiguang’s own level, standing against this planet avatar was impossible.

“Xiao — Xiao San, be careful, don’t try to take it head-on…” Yue Yu was so frightened the color had gone out of her lovely face, and she could not get the words out cleanly. Her eyes were red and there were tears in her voice as she pressed the instruction on her little brother. If the fight had been avoidable at all, she would have dragged him back into the Grimoire World by force and never let him out again.

“Don’t worry. I’m coming back, and the final victory is going to be ours.” Yue Yang gave her a hard hug and had Xiao Wenli take her back.

“I’m not going to say anything.” Princess Qianqian used Sovereign Intent to force her own nerves quiet. She was the last to return to the Grimoire World. After everyone else had held him, she opened her arms too, and for the first time she was the one who moved first, taking hold of him before he could reach for her and holding on hard. The strength of it made him understand that her toughness only went as deep as the surface — inside, she was every bit as fragile as the rest of them.

Her lips were trembling when they came to his.

And he kissed her deeply.

And as he comforted a frightened heart, she bit down on his lip and would not let go, and in the end her teeth broke it and blood welled out, and only then did she let him go, unwillingly.

Four eyes met.

No sound.

But the feeling had already passed between the two hearts a million times over.

There was no last word of instruction, and no swing of her fist at him the way there usually was. She only looked at him with those rouge tiger eyes until they had filled with tears.

At the instant the first tear was about to fall out of a brimming eye, she turned and left, and Xiao Wenli guided her back into the Grimoire World. Yue Yang put out his hand and caught a warm pearl, and the pearl broke apart in his palm and scattered, and in a moment it was gone into nothing in the hurricane sweeping past them. But the warmth of that tear, and the feeling in it that could not be said and could only be understood between two hearts, went through Yue Yang like Nirvana Flame and burned across the whole of him in an instant, and settled in the deepest part of his soul, and turned into a permanent memory.

Yue Yang had never seen her like that — those brave, flashing tiger eyes brimming over with tears.

One look at her.

And his heart hurt past bearing.

He would not have the woman he loved shedding tears for him. Not one.

“Hyah!”

Yue Yang’s heart caught fire. His fighting fury went straight up into the sky. So the evil god Weiguang had a planet avatar blotting out the sun — what of it? Whoever dared block his sky, whoever dared put his power over Yue Yang’s head, had to get out of the way. Otherwise he would break through this heaven and break through this earth and destroy everything in front of him.

Above or below, anyone who dared stand in his way died.

Destruction is creation, and it is eternity.

It is his own creation.

Inside his own world, everything belongs to his will — destruction, creation, eternity alike.

“Yinglong!” Yue Yang let out a roar that shook heaven and earth, and his supreme will rode on the sound of it and shook the ten directions of the world in that instant. In the ice-and-snow world, the dormant Empress Vivienne opened her eyes at once, and the light in them was fierce as lightning. And the Yinglong, hanging in the sky above the ice-and-snow world, went from perfect stillness to perfect motion in one instant, all hundred and eight kilometers of it. It let out a dragon’s cry in answer to its master’s call, and broke through the spacetime barrier of the ice-and-snow world, and came out through the black hole seal space with a rolling crash, and shot out of the sky over Mountain Beyond the Mountain.

It danced in the air.

One toss of the dragon’s head.

First it climbed to the very top of the highest heaven.

Then it dove back down toward Yue Yang, lowered its head, took its master inside — and in that instant the two wills fused into one, and the dragon’s head came up high and pulled the dragon’s body after it, and as the shout of it shattered heaven and earth, it flew up hard and shot straight at that planet avatar of the evil god Weiguang coming toward them out of the horizon.
